Elizabeth Mu is an Associate in Freeman Mathis & Gary’s Los Angeles - LAX office and a member of the Employment practice group. Her employment litigation includes defending business and management in employment and labor disputes, including claims for wrongful termination, discrimination, harassment, retaliation, breach of contract, and fraud. She also routinely advises and represents clients in representative PAGA cases involving wage-and-hour allegations, including failure to pay regular and overtime wages, meal period and rest break violations, and misclassification issues.
Ms. Mu earned her J.D. from University of San Diego where she was the Research Editor of the San Diego Law Review and served as a Judicial Extern for the Honorable Andrew G. Schopler and Honorable Margaret M. Mann. Ms. Mu received her B.A. in Political Science and International Relations from the University of Miami.
